Tribal tattoo inking culture has been going on for thousands of years now. Each tattoo has its own significance in its own culture.
Modern tribal tattoo art accepts the styles old-age styles practiced Polynesian, Indian, Aztec, Samoan, Hawaiian, Maori, Egyptian and Mayan.
Tribal tattoos are known for their intricate details, but that does not mean that they cannot be simple.
There are times, when an easy tattoo tattoo artwork can speak a lot.
These easy artwork is very much popular among Maoris and Polynesian groups.
